Identification and cloning of a novel IL-15 binding protein that is structurally related to the alpha chain of the IL-2 receptor.

Abstract

Interleukin-15 (IL-15) is a novel cytokine of the four-helix bundle family which shares many biological activities with IL-2, probably due to its interaction with the IL-2 receptor beta and gamma (IL-2R beta and gamma c) chains. We report here the characterization and molecular cloning of a distinct murine IL-15R alpha chain. IL-15R alpha alone displays an affinity of binding for IL-15 equivalent to that of the heterotrimeric IL-2R for IL-2. A biologically functional heteromeric IL-15 receptor complex capable of mediating IL-15 responses was generated through reconstruction experiments in a murine myeloid cell line. IL-15R alpha is structurally similar to IL-2R alpha; together they define a new cytokine receptor family. The distribution of IL-15 and IL-15R alpha mRNA suggests that IL-15 may have biological activities distinct from IL-2.

摘要

白细胞介素-15(IL-15)是四螺旋束家族的一种新型细胞因子,它与IL-2具有许多生物学活性,这可能是由于它与IL-2受体β链和γ链(IL-2Rβ和γc)相互作用的缘故。我们在此报告一种独特的小鼠IL-15Rα链的特性及分子克隆。单独的IL-15Rα对IL-15的结合亲和力与异源三聚体IL-2R对IL-2的亲和力相当。通过在小鼠髓系细胞系中的重建实验,产生了一种能够介导IL-15应答的具有生物学功能的异源IL-15受体复合物。IL-15Rα在结构上与IL-2Rα相似;它们共同定义了一个新的细胞因子受体家族。IL-15和IL-15RαmRNA的分布表明,IL-15可能具有与IL-2不同的生物学活性。
